description = '' |
|
|
|
|
Grant capabilities to the uWSGI instance. See the |
|
|
|
|
<literal>capabilities(7)</literal> for available values. |
|
|
|
|
<note> |
|
|
|
|
<para> |
|
|
|
|
uWSGI runs as an unprivileged user (even as Emperor) with the minimal |
|
|
|
|
capabilities required. This option can be used to add fine-grained |
|
|
|
|
permissions without running the service as root. |
|
|
|
|
</para> |
|
|
|
|
<para> |
|
|
|
|
When in Emperor mode, any capability to be inherited by a vassal must |
|
|
|
|
be specified again in the vassal configuration using <literal>cap</literal>. |
|
|
|
|
See the uWSGI <link |
|
|
|
|
xlink:href="https://uwsgi-docs.readthedocs.io/en/latest/Capabilities.html">docs</link> |
|
|
|
|
for more information. |
|
|
|
|
</para> |
|
|
|
|
</note> |
|
|
|
|
''; |
